CRYOVB-100 is a multi-purpose liquid nitrogen injection equipment that adopts the most advanced ultra-low temperature process, multi-layer winding (MLI), high vacuum insulation and insulation, and advanced programming logic control (PLC) system, suitable for low-speed or medium speed production lines.

The CRYOVB-100 filling head is equipped with a gas-liquid circulation self cooling system, which ensures the quality of liquid nitrogen in an ultra cold single-phase state, improving the accuracy of liquid injection. The filling head has a self-produced nitrogen protection function to prevent the entry of humid air from the filling environment and prevent common problems such as frosting.

The CRYOVB-100 filling head can be equipped with a buffer filling nozzle, which prevents liquid nitrogen from splashing and ensures even liquid nitrogen injection.

The design of CRYOVB-100 is simplified, with fewer maintenance parts and only two vulnerable spare parts: nitrogen valve needle and solenoid valve. The model is compact and easy to install in packaging equipment with limited space.

Principle

Liquid nitrogen (LN2) is first transported from the storage tank to the nitrogen injection head of the filling machine through a vacuum insulated tube. The sensor detects the container and calculates the predetermined amount of liquid nitrogen by opening the filling valve based on the container speed. The entire nitrogen injection process is comprehensively controlled by a programming logic controller, sensors, and a human-machine interface.

Advantages

  • Lightweight PET bottles

    Reduce the weight of PET, save costs and promote environmental protection

  • Glass to plastic packaging

    Eliminate the personal hazards of glass bottles and reduce product weight

  • Bottle tightness

    Maintain the original posture of the lightweight bottle

  • Eliminate flat bottles

    Increase bottle pressure to eliminate flat bottle problems

  • Low oxygen function

    Inert packaging maintains product freshness

  • Extend shelf life

    The oxygen content drops to the lowest level

  • Easy to label

    Consistent bottle wall hardness improves labeling efficiency

  • Reduce nitrogen consumption

    The energy-saving performance of liquid nitrogen injection can be measured and replicated

  • Improve warehouse space utilization

    Improve product stacking capability and reduce usage area

  • Maintain the quality of organic products

    No need for preservatives to extend shelf life
